| Re: Official Manchester United Fan Thread:''20 Times EPL Champion by sharperino(m): 6:23pm On Jul 23, 2015 |
LVG has been very strategic in operation in the transfer market, and that's very good. While Rooney isn't a natural number 9, he had done exceptional well in the season he played solely in that role, as well as flashes when filling in. I think what LVG is trying to do is to try to see if he gets a proven and clinical natural number 9 (popular or unpopular) to come in boost the strike force, but if he doesn't get at bargain he's looking at, he'd let Rooney resume in that role and get support from Henandez and Wilson who are natural number 9s but are still unfinished products. Remember, he also is looking at the option of bringing in a top class defender which is looking more like a top priority to him. And also, the striker issue seem to also have a bearing on DI MARIA's status. |
